in this video we will discuss how to add a hyperlink to your lesson plan document to begin go to the resource that you would like to link in this example I have a YouTube video highlight and copy the link that you would like to add to your lesson plan in your lesson plan you can either attach the link itself or you can attach it to words my example I have listed watch this video for balancing a chemical equation highlight what you want to link to the video right click select link paste the web address in my case the youtube link select ok and now balancing a chemical equation will link to the video that I want kids to see
